Overview

Reporting to the Venues Manager, the Front of House/House Manager team is responsible for the smooth and efficient execution of events in the Victoria Conservatory of Music’s venues, primarily the Alix Goolden Hall located at 900 Johnson Street and the performance space at 1411 Quadra Street.

Key Responsibilities

Front of House & Volunteer Management

- Act as an ambassador for the Conservatory/Alix Goolden Hall at public events.
- Provide high level of patron customer service.
- Ensure and maintain the comfort and safety of patrons throughout the event in conjunction with facility and event security.
- Facilitate/manage loading in of the house including patron customer service, scanning tickets, seating.
- Complete post-event report.
- Assign, supervise, and manage on-site volunteers (ushers, production, concession, etc.).
- Ensure the rental space is neat and presentable, and monitor throughout the event.

Box Office/Cash Management

- For Donation only events, collect donations (cash and Square).
- For ticketed events, sell tickets through Box Office at Front Desk.
- Sell concessions at intermission (inventory tracking and reconciliation).
- Perform cash/credit handling, reconciliation, and deposit as per established procedure.

Event/Stage/Production Management





- Ensure accurate execution of event and advance details and logistics throughout event.
- Facilitate basic stage set up and changes throughout the event – accurate note taking, spiking, equipment moves (chairs, stands, mics, piano etc.).
- Basic operation of lighting board (house lights, presets, etc.) and PA set up (speaking mic, speakers, operation).
- Communication with artists for on-site production needs, performance and rehearsal timing (house open, start show, intermission timing), hall and room access.
Other duties as required.
